tidybookshelf's 5 starstar iconreads

111 books

202 pages1932 460 editions

fiction classics dystopian literary science fiction challenging dark reflective medium-paced

388 pages2007 29 editions

nonfiction memoir philosophy religion funny informative reflective medium-paced

104 pages2003 10 editions

fiction play challenging dark reflective fast-paced

768 pages2008 167 editions

fiction fantasy romance young adult adventurous emotional tense medium-paced

384 pages2003 1 edition

nonfiction history music informative slow-paced

895 pages2003 592 editions

fiction fantasy middle grade adventurous dark emotional medium-paced

309 pages1997 1.2k editions

fiction fantasy middle grade adventurous lighthearted fast-paced

435 pages1999 716 editions

fiction fantasy middle grade adventurous mysterious medium-paced

734 pages2000 826 editions

fiction fantasy middle grade adventurous dark mysterious medium-paced

349 pages1998 862 editions

fiction fantasy middle grade adventurous mysterious medium-paced